Descrizione
Tom Lyche delves into the intricate world of numerical linear algebra, focusing on the essential methodologies and principles of matrix factorizations. This book serves as a comprehensive guide for students and professionals alike, illuminating the mathematical foundations that underpin various algorithms used in solving linear systems and optimizing computations.
With clear explanations and practical examples, the author unravels complex concepts and illustrates their applications in real-world scenarios. Lyche emphasizes the importance of understanding not just the how, but the why, fostering a deeper comprehension of numerical techniques that are crucial in engineering, computer science, and applied mathematics.
By combining theory with practical insights, this work equips readers with the skills needed to effectively tackle challenges in numerical linear algebra. Lyche's expertise makes the material accessible while encouraging a thoughtful approach to matrix factorizations and their pivotal role in modern computational tasks.
